Deciding to invest in a commercial vehicle wrap can be a smart move to boost your brand visibility. However, it's essential to understand the various factors that influence the overall cost. A full wrap typically includes design, printing, and installation, each with its own price tag. The size of your van plays a major role, with larger vehicles requiring more materials and time.
- Artwork Creation: This involves brainstorming concepts, creating mockups, and refining the final design.
- Material Fabrication: The printing process uses durable vinyl to create high-quality graphics that can withstand the elements.
- Installation: Skilled technicians affix the vinyl wrap to your vehicle's surface, ensuring a smooth and professional appearance.
Additionally, consider factors like region, chosen materials, and the detail level of your wrap design. To get an accurate cost estimate, it's always best to speak with a reputable wrap specialist. They can provide a personalized quote based on your specific requirements.

Standard Cost of Commercial Vehicle Wraps in [Year]
The cost to wrap a commercial vehicle can vary greatly depending on a number of factors. Size of the vehicle, complexity of the wrap, and the expertise of the installer are all important considerations. On average, you can anticipate to spend anywhere from $500 to $2,000 to obtain simple full-vehicle wrap.
However, more elaborate designs or larger vehicles can easily cost several thousand dollars $3,000. It's always best to get quotes from several reputable installers before making a decision.
